Houma, LA
Listed under:
CAMPGROUNDS
FLORIDA PARISHES SCRAP INDUSTRIES - Hammond, LA - Listed under: RECYCLING CENTERS
Thibodaux, LA
PHYSICIANS & SURGEONS
Back
to
Top